Cadwell Park hosts a special weekend of two-wheeled action with Suzuki Live this weekend (15/16 July).
Star guest riders at the event hosted by Suzuki Bikes UK will include Sylvain Guintoli, John Reynolds, Taylor Mackenzie, and Steve Parrish. Spectators can meet the stars in the paddock and see them on stage on Saturday evening. Joining them on stage will be the Astro-JRR Suzuki team campaigning for the Quattro Group British Supersport Championship.
Owners of classic and modern Suzukis can get on track with their machines, riding alongside the star guests. The ‘Racing Icons’ parade will celebrate 60 years of Suzuki racing machines, including bikes from the Barry Sheene and Steve Wheatman Collections. Both days will also feature club and anniversary parades.
Riders and spectators can test the newly released V-Strom 800 and 1050DEs on the 8km off-road adventure bike course around Cadwell Park. Alternatively, you can ride the Lincolnshire roads aboard the latest Suzuki demo machines. These include the GSX-8S, GSX-S1000GT, GSX-S1000, and the iconic Hayabusa.
Those seeking a relaxing weekend can enjoy Suzuki's finest in the ‘Avenue of Clubs’, displaying exotic and rare race machinery. Tickets also include camping for those wanting to immerse themselves in the experience.
Saturday evening will kick off with a hog roast, real ale bar and DJ set before the star guests take to the stage. Live music from The High Rollers will continue throughout the evening.
While the on-track action and displays only allow Suzukis, all are welcome to attend, whatever you ride.
